c语言编程笔录

首页 >   > 笔记大全

笔记大全

如何实现php和mysql数据库连接

更新时间:2023-10-24

前言:

PHP是一种用于动态网页开发的脚本语言,而MySQL是一种流行的开源关系型数据库管理系统。在web开发中,PHP与MySQL的结合是非常常见的。PHP通过MySQL扩展提供了与MySQL数据库的连接和操作的功能。接下来,将介绍如何实现PHP和MySQL数据库的连接。

连接MySQL数据库:

要连接MySQL数据库,首先需要确保PHP安装了MySQL扩展。可以通过在PHP配置文件中启用扩展来确保已安装。在php.ini文件中找到以下行并删除前面的注释符号 "#"

;extension=mysqli

完成后,需要重新启动Web服务器以使更改生效。然后,可以使用mysqli函数在PHP中连接到MySQL数据库。

以下是一个示例代码,展示如何连接到MySQL数据库:

// 定义数据库连接信息
$host = "localhost"; // 主机名
$username = "root"; // 用户名
$password = "password"; // 密码
$dbname = "database"; // 数据库名

// 创建一个数据库连接
$conn = new mysqli($host, $username, $password, $dbname);

// 检查连接是否成功
if ($conn->connect_error) {
    die("连接失败:" . $conn->connect_error);
}

echo "连接成功";

执行查询操作:

连接到MySQL数据库后,可以执行查询操作,来获取和处理数据库中的数据。

以下是一个示例代码,展示如何执行查询操作:

// 定义查询语句
$sql = "SELECT * FROM users";

// 执行查询
$result = $conn->query($sql);

// 检查是否有结果返回
if ($result->num_rows > 0) {
    // 循环遍历结果集并输出数据
    while($row = $result->fetch_assoc()) {
        echo "用户名:" . $row["username"]. ",邮箱:" . $row["email"]. "
"; } } else { echo "没有找到匹配的结果"; }

关闭数据库连接:

完成对数据库的操作后,应该关闭数据库连接,以释放资源并确保安全。

以下是一个示例代码,展示如何关闭数据库连接:

// 关闭数据库连接
$conn->close();

总结:

通过上述步骤,可以成功实现PHP与MySQL数据库的连接。首先,需要确保PHP已安装MySQL扩展并已启用。然后,可以使用mysqli函数连接到MySQL数据库。连接成功后,可以执行查询操作来获取和处理数据库中的数据。最后,记得关闭数据库连接以释放资源。

使用PHP以及与数据库的连接,可以实现实时的数据查询、插入、更新和删除等操作,从而实现动态网页开发和数据库管理。